Merced County Office of Education
MCOE staff promotes student success by helping Merced County's 20 school districts serve more than 55,000 K-12 students of all abilities through assistance with curriculum and instruction, career and alternative education, business services, technology, special education, and teacher credentialing. MCOE will continue to focus on improving its work with school districts on behalf of students. MCOE also promotes student success through support of quality child care, preschool programs and special education services to babies and their families operated by Merced County school districts and through MCOE operated Head Start and Early Head Start programs.
